Dana

Dana was raised in Gettysburg and began working at The Horse Soldier during college in 1991. After graduating in 1994 with a bachelor's degree in Commercial Tourism from Penn State University she worked full time for The Horse Soldier. After a few years away from Gettysburg, she returned to The Horse Soldier in 2002 and now is the office manager and bookkeeper. She resides in Gettysburg with her husband and daughter.
